Regional and cohesion policy, in particular:
- The European Regional Development Fund, the Cohesion Fund and the other instruments of the Union's regional policy,
- Assessing the impact of other Union policies on economic and social cohesion,
- Coordination of the Union's structural instruments,
- Outermost regions and islands as well as trans-frontier and interregional cooperation,
- Relations with the Committee of the Regions, inter-regional cooperation organisations and local and regional authorities.
